HONOLULU — A search is underway for pre-trial misdemeanant Isaac Edayan who allegedly escaped from the O’ahu Community Correctional Center (OCCC) on Friday, April 26, 2024. Staff discovered Edayan, 39, missing during a headcount at approximately 6 p.m.

Edayan, a pre-trial misdemeanant, is charged with operating a vehicle after a license and privilege have been suspended or revoked for operating a vehicle under the influence of an intoxicant. Described as 5 feet, 10 inches tall and approximately 190 pounds with a medium build, Edayan is further noted to have brown eyes and black hair.

Authorities have urged the public to assist in locating Edayan by reporting any information on his whereabouts. Individuals with pertinent details are requested to call 911 or reach out to the State Sheriffs at 808-586-1352.
